Man tried to sell stolen car
Date published: 03 August 2022
The man was remanded into police custody to appear at Tameside Magistrates Court later today
Tameside’s Neighbourhood Crime Team have charged a man who was attempting to sell a stolen vehicle from the Ashton area.
The vehicle was stolen during a burglary back in April, and the male has since attempted to sell the vehicle, as well as using it as his own.
Ryce Marriott-Mendoza (aged 21) of Vienna Road in Stockport has been charged with:
Receiving stolen goods
Driving while disqualified
Driving without insurance
He was remanded into police custody to appear at Tameside Magistrates Court later today (Wednesday).
